【rank函数怎么使用】在Excel中,`RANK` 函数是一个非常实用的工具,用于对数据进行排序并返回某个数值在列表中的排名。无论是统计成绩、分析销售数据还是处理其他类型的数据集,`RANK` 函数都能帮助用户快速了解数据的相对位置。
以下是对 `RANK` 函数的基本用法和常见应用场景的总结。
一、RANK 函数简介
`RANK` 函数用于确定一个数字在指定区域中的排名。如果多个值相同,它们将获得相同的排名,并且后续的排名会跳过这些重复的值。
语法结构:
```excel
=RANK(number, ref, [order])
```
- number:需要查找排名的数值。
- ref:包含数据的单元格区域。
- order(可选):决定排序方式,1 表示升序(从小到大),0 或省略表示降序(从大到小)。
二、RANK 函数使用示例
数据 | RANK(降序) | RANK(升序) |
90 | 1 | 5 |
85 | 2 | 4 |
80 | 3 | 3 |
75 | 4 | 2 |
70 | 5 | 1 |
说明:假设数据范围是 A2:A6,使用公式如下:
- 降序排名:`=RANK(A2, $A$2:$A$6)`
- 升序排名:`=RANK(A2, $A$2:$A$6, 1)`
三、注意事项
1. 重复值处理:如果有多个相同的数值,它们会共享同一排名,后续的排名会跳过。
2. 引用范围固定:建议使用绝对引用(如 `$A$2:$A$6`)以避免拖动公式时范围变化。
3. 版本差异:在 Excel 2010 及更高版本中,`RANK` 被 `RANK.EQ` 和 `RANK.AVG` 替代,但 `RANK` 仍可正常使用。
四、应用场景
场景 | 使用方法 |
成绩排名 | 对学生成绩列使用 `RANK` |
销售排名 | 按销售额排序,判断销售表现 |
竞赛评分 | 根据评委打分计算选手排名 |
数据分析 | 快速识别数据集中最大/最小值 |
五、总结
`RANK` 函数是 Excel 中处理数据排名的强大工具,能够帮助用户快速了解数据的相对位置。通过合理设置参数,可以实现升序或降序排名,适用于多种实际场景。掌握其使用方法,能显著提升数据分析效率。
如需更高级的功能,还可以结合 `RANK.EQ` 或 `RANK.AVG` 进行使用。